Weather delays and other challenges

The launch, following several weather delays, was not without its fair share of complications.

Besides needing clear weather conditions, calm waters and winds were crucial for the safe return of the crew from their five-day space adventure.

With a spacewalk planned that will deplete oxygen supplies, timing the spacecraft’s return was imperative to ensure there will be enough life support for five or six days in space.

When the countdown clock finally read zero, SpaceX’s Falcon 9 rocket came alive, lighting up the launch site at NASA’s Kennedy Space Center in Florida with a blinding blaze. The civilian crew was strapped inside a SpaceX Crew Dragon capsule, an igloo-shaped structure about 13 feet across at its base.

Strategy to save fuel

The bottommost part of the Falcon 9 rocket, called the first stage, spent most of its fuel in the first 2 ½ minutes of the journey.

As the first stage separated from the second, the upper portion fired up its engine, propelling the Crew Dragon spacecraft at an accelerated speed into space.

The first stage, meanwhile, guided itself back to Earth, to be refurbished and reused – a typical SpaceX strategy that helps lower the cost of rocket launches.

To enter Earth’s orbit, the Falcon 9 rocket had to hit over 17,000 miles per hour, a velocity required to maintain a stable orbit around the Earth.

Upon reaching the desired speed, the Crew Dragon set its course into space, relying solely on its onboard thrusters.

Polaris Dawn is breaking records

Polaris Dawn is the brainchild of Jared Isaacman, billionaire founder of financial technology firm Shift4 Payments.

Along with Isaacman, former US Air Force pilot Scott “Kidd” Poteet and SpaceX engineers Anna Menon and Sarah Gillis form the ambitious team on this mission.

The objective was to break the height record for an Earth orbit held by NASA’s 1966 Gemini 11 mission while also setting the record for the highest any woman has ever ventured into space.

By Tuesday, the second day of the trip, the team smashed these records. Polaris Dawn officially flew higher than the 853-mile-high altitude achieved by astronauts Pete Conrad and Richard Gordon during the Gemini 11 mission.

In addition, Gillis and Menon have now ventured farther from Earth than any other women in history.

On day three, the crew, while orbiting at about 435 miles (700 kilometers) above Earth, will attempt to make history with a commercial spacewalk. The endeavor, though fraught with risks, signifies a crucial step in the democratization of space exploration.
